Electrical Supervisor

- Trained to become "Project & Commissioning Engineer"

- £40k - £41k basic & overtime (£5-7k) & bonus (£4-5k), vehicle or £6k car allowance, company credit card, BUPA, iPhone & double pension & more

- Edinburgh

The Overview:

With so many electrical roles around at present - both permanent and contract - what would make this opportunity stand out?

Well, we have a track record of placing people in this company over the last 12 years all across the UK and - massively uncommon in 2024 - every single person (that's 18!) are still there with 7 of these being promoted in to more senior roles. That alone tells its own story. It offers you the opportunity to be trained up on massively unique equipment (things you will not have come across before) which will undoubtedly further your career.

So if you are an established engineer who has good hands on commissioning experience as well as leading projects as well and looking to come in to a world leading organization with real career opportunities, let's talk.

Any medical experience would be really beneficial too!

About you:

Traditionally, we usually look to place electrical professionals who are looking to develop their skillset on bigger, more complex equipment or for people who have hit a "glass ceiling" where they are.

You must be able to read electrical diagrams and have ran projects in some capacity whilst being hands on and be able to commission equipment, but the reality is the equipment will be new and we want someone who wants to learn and develop their career.

Our client:

We have worked with some of the major electrical players in the world over the years, these are organisation the one that I have the most interest in from candidates historically. A multinational company who are present in every continent apart from Antarctica, but who are organically growing in the UK so as the feeling of a growing SME (expanded by 25% in the last 4 years) in the UK which gives it a unique feel.

They manufacture their own electrical equipment which is provided in to numerous sectors across the world and have to train new staff up around such equipment - complex stuff and things that will be completely new to your skill set.

The role itself:

So what is the actual role itself? It is a hybrid role where you will be doing hands on commissioning work and project work as well, dependent on where the projects are up to.

You will be trained up on all our equipment, with you usually working with directors of client companies and looking to build relationships. The role is also home based and you plan and manage your own days - so some real autonomy - with you being on site where needed.
